Usage
Properly prepared durable texture or plain interior ceiling surfaces including previously painted and properly primed plaster, wallboard, sheetrock and acoustical tile. See surface preparation for "blown-on" soft-fibered ceiling surfaces.
-
Prep
Thoroughly clean the surface and allow to dry. Remove wallpaper and loose, peeling paint. Remove gloss from shiny surfaces. Patch cracks and spot prime. Use Valspar Bonding Primer Sealer to seal waterstained areas or stains from smoking.
-
Application
Stir paint thoroughly. Intermix containers to ensure uniform color. Apply with a premium-quality roller, polyester brush or airless sprayer. Paint the ceiling, rolling from dry area into wet area using firm, crisscross strokes. Finish with long, even strokes in one direction. At first, the paint will be a light purple color allowing you to see where you have painted. The purple will disappear as the paint dries, being replaced by the customary white color.
-
Dry Time
Dry Time @ 77 °F and 50 % Relative Humidity
To The Touch: 30 minute - 60 minute
Recoat: 2 hour
-
Clean-up & Disposal
Clean up with warm, soapy water.
